There is a dearth of public health research, education and training worldwide and more so in India. Participatory public health research is also increasing, especially around local environmental issues and among indigenous people. In this context the center will provide the appropriate institutional base, support and leadership of public health essential to meet these demands and bridge the gulf between academic and practical public health professionals and their interests.

Theoretical perspectives in Public Health

The centre will explore and understand experiences in the field of public health and build on theories in the discipline of public health. The relevance of theory building in public health is cardinal as the knowledge offered for public health practice is determined by the theories of public health. Thus theoretical perspectives within public health not only offers evidence base for public health practice but also contributes to the growth of the discipline as the latter depends largely on its own theories and concepts. This will be accomplished based on interactions with public health experts all over India and outside, so that the indigenous theoretical perspectives in Indian Public Health can be developed.

Determinants of health

In recent years, the determinants of health are gaining wider significance than ever before within the field of public health. The WHO report on social determinants highlights its prime importance for reducing the gaps between the ever widening health inequities between and across nations which pose a serious challenge to the world. Equity and social justice hence becomes fundamental while addressing people's health.

Inequities of health in India is visible in terms of its social and economic context along with the provisioning of health services, its delivery and utilisation level across tribal, rural and urban regions..The centre will study the above inequities and their determinants in order to identify possible solutions. Centre would document it and contribute academically both at policy and public arena in resolving some of the health disparities. It would develop its core strength in research and field action activities in demonstarting the processes behind these inequalities and its manifestations on population health.

Centre would concentrate on issues of Malnutrition, Tuberculosis, Malaria, Kala Azar, Leptospirosis, Non communicable diseaes etc. The centre would like to have its field action units both in rural and urban areas to understand and analyze the changing realities affecting the health of the people.

Epidemiologic approach

Epidemiology is the basic science behind public health practice and research. Hence centre will focus on the use of epidemiological approach in generating knowledge in public health and its application in practice. The centre will conduct epidemiological studies of major public health problems especially those in south-east Asia. Knowledge generated will be used in developing models of prevention and control of public health problems. Such models will be implemented in field and its effectiveness evaluated. It will also generate evidence for influencing health policy.
